Y2Au is Cotunnite structured and crystallizes in the orthorhombic Pnma space group. The structure is three-dimensional. there are two inequivalent Y sites. In the first Y site, Y is bonded to four equivalent Au atoms to form a mixture of corner and edge-sharing YAu4 tetrahedra. There are a spread of Y–Au bond distances ranging from 2.92–3.08 Å. In the second Y site, Y is bonded in a 3-coordinate geometry to five equivalent Au atoms. There are a spread of Y–Au bond distances ranging from 2.97–3.65 Å. Au is bonded in a 9-coordinate geometry to nine Y atoms.
